Is it for you?

Character

Where this design lands on the numbers a shopper trusts — read straight from her own ratios.

Shoal draftDraws 1.13 m, board up where she has one — creeks, sandbars and thin anchorages most keels have to stay out of.
LivelySea-kindly

Her moderate displacement on a beamy beam gives 22 — a moderate, middle-of-the-road motion.

Comfort ratio 22
CoastalBluewater

2.10 — right around the 2.0 line, the edge between coastal and offshore.

Capsize screening 2.10
LightHeavy

250 — moderately heavy for her waterline, a balanced cruising weight.

Displacement / length 250
EasygoingPowered-up

16.3 — moderate power for her weight; steady, all-round performance.

Sail area / displacement 16.3
TenderStiff

38% of her weight is ballast — moderately stiff, a middle-of-the-road stability.

Ballast 38%

A balanced, easily-driven cruiser — comfortable and forgiving for coastal work.

The Island PACKET 27 is a cutter-rigged, long-keel sailboat designed by Robert K. Johnson and built by Island Packet Yachts from 1984 to 1992. It measures 8.1 meters LOA with a 3.2-meter beam and 1.1-meter draft, displacing 3628 kg.8:58 Johnson, a naval architect, designed the full-foil keel using NACA airfoil sections to provide tracking stability and gentle motion with less than five feet of draft, a contrast to the fin-keel trend of the late 1970s.7:22 The hull and keel are a one-piece, hand-laminated solid fiberglass molding with no keel bolts.7:53 Aboard *keeldragger*, an Island PACKET 27 named *Frog's Leap* sailed from San Diego to Ensenada, Mexico, in January 2022.2:04 The crew achieved speeds of 5.5 to 5.7 knots under an asymmetrical spinnaker in light wind and maintained 3.5 knots while hove-to overnight.5:58 The autopilot failed during the passage, requiring hand-steering.8:00
